摘要 <p>Provided is a catalytic cracking process for preparing light olefin from a hydrocarbon, which enhances the production of light olefin by providing an adequate volume ratio and distribution of a catalyst by using a high-speed fluidized bed, and to improve the selectivity to ethylene and propylene. The catalytic cracking process for preparing light olefin from a hydrocarbon comprises the steps of: (a) supplying a naphtha or kerogen mixture, dilution steam or lift gas into a lift column characterized by having an internal fluidized bed region as a high-speed flowing region, and carrying out catalytic cracking in the presence of a catalyst; (b) separating the effluent of step (a) into the catalyst and a reaction product containing ethylene and propylene; (c) stripping the hydrogen compounds from the catalyst separated from step (b); (d) regenerating the catalyst of step (c) by mixing with gas containing oxygen, such as air; (e) recycling the catalyst regenerated from step (d) to step (a) and supplying back to the lift column; and (f) cooling, compressing and isolating the reaction product of step (b) to provide a light olefin product.</p>
